Bruce Buchanan Obituary

Bruce Weldon Buchanan age 68 of Dayton , passed away on Monday May 3, 2021 at Hospice of Dayton . He was born on November 13, 1952 in Waco, Texas , the son of James Buchanan and Dorothy Jean Tillis . He was married to an amazing woman in Sharon Buchanan before her unfortunate passing in May of 2009. Bruce enjoyed giving back to his community through many activities involving his local church . Whether it was tutoring local youth or holding bible study at his home , it was rare to find Bruce without a bible in his hand . He was a very cheerful man that could be found striking up a conversation with any person that came across his path. From a random customer in a grocery store to the wait staff at his favorite restaurant , Bruce always did his best to improve on their day with a kind word or huge smile . If you were really lucky you were able to be serenaded by one of his Good Morning Melodies. He is survived by his two children , son Nathan Buchanan and daughter Kelley Buchanan (Hitchcock). Along with three grandchildren, Daryn Hitchock, Devon Buchanan and Dylan Hitchcock . He will be laid to rest on Monday May 17 at Dayton National Cemetery.
